DALLAS, TEXAS, UNITED STATES, September 14, 2018 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Hundreds of arts and cultural events from more than 20 (and counting) DFW organizations are already accessible on ARTSonepass, a one-stop, online arts platform that connects art lovers and first-time visitors to upcoming events in their area. Given the Dallas Arts District is the largest in the country, spanning 68 acres and 19 contiguous blocks, and the Fort Worth Cultural District houses six world-class museums, the website launched FIRST in the DFW Metroplex this week (other arts cities have already expressed interest).

The web app (www.artsonepass.com) includes a calendar of event listings in the performing, visual, history, and science & nature categories. It makes the discovery of relevant events for consumers seamless by proposing intelligent recommendations based on their preferences and usage history. The web app, which can be used for FREE on any mobile or desktop device without download, has three primary goals for its end users (consumers, arts organizations and corporations):

Make arts & culture access easy for consumers
Help arts & culture organizations attract more visitors
Enable corporations to support arts & culture institutions
